The Connecticut Mental Health Center (CMHC), under the umbrella of the State of Connecticut, Department of Mental Health and Addiction Services (DMHAS) is seeking a qualified individual for the position of Professional Counselor (PCN 140855) to join our team. This position will provide clinical services as a part of our Deaf/Deaf Blind/Hard of Hearing (DHOH) Services team in New Haven. Find out more information on this great opportunity below!

POSITION HIGHLIGHTS:
Work Schedule: Monday - Friday
Work Hours: Full-time, 40 hours per week
Work Shift: First shift, 8:30 a.m. - 5:00 p.m.
Location: 34 Park Street, New Haven, CT

Due to the nature of the position, our ideal candidate will be fluent in American Sign Language.
